      thanks for coming along on this ride and welcome back to the comments section! Sorry for the delayed reply, work has been absolutely bonkers lately.
      Congratulations on your new board, enjoy the heck out of it! Before jumping into traffic, just make sure you're pretty solid with your fundamentals. Take your time learn to accelerate hard, brake hard, and make sure you can maneuver your board without having to really think about it. Also, gear up! My armor and helmet saved me from a bum knee, broken elbow, and a shredded face on that hard fall that I took early on in the learning process.

Regarding the gloves, it's just too damn dangerous wearing fully winter gloves IMO, especially in the higher modes where the sudden acceleration of a bump of the throttle can really throw you off balance. I'd suggest taking a crappy righthanded winter glove and slowly start removing the thumb tip until you find a balance of warmth and feel for the throttle controller. Maybe even wear a very thin glove under it, or just over your thumb, if you need a layer over the skin.

      Yup, try them out before you come down and do a dry run next time. I let out my front truck a quarter turn at a time to get to the point that I'm comfortable with the turning but its still stable for the speeds I ride at.

    I cut the tip off the thumb of my glove and then put my gloved hand with remote into a beanie cap and use a hair tie to hold beanie in place on wrist.
